+The function __scsi_remove_target iterates through the SCSI devices on
+the host, but it drops the host_lock before calling
+scsi_remove_device. When the SCSI device is deleted from another
+thread, the pointer to the SCSI device in scsi_remove_device can
+become invalid. Fix this by getting a reference to the SCSI device
+before dropping the host_lock to keep the SCSI device alive for the
+call to scsi_remove_device.

+gdth_ioctl_alloc() takes the size variable as an int.
+copy_from_user() takes the size variable as an unsigned long.
+gen.data_len and gen.sense_len are unsigned longs.
+On x86_64 longs are 64 bit and ints are 32 bit.
+
+We could pass in a very large number and the allocation would truncate
+the size to 32 bits and allocate a small buffer. Then when we do the
+copy_from_user(), it would result in a memory corruption.

+Some cards (like mvsas) have issue troubles if non-NCQ commands are
+mixed with NCQ ones. Fix this by using the libata default NCQ check
+routine which waits until all NCQ commands are complete before issuing
+a non-NCQ one. The impact to cards (like aic94xx) which don't need
+this logic should be minimal
